David Mathis, a pastor and author known for his expository preaching, discusses the profound themes of Psalm 8. He explores God's majesty, emphasizing the beauty and strength that inspire worship. Mathis highlights how creation reveals God's glory and urges the church to embody five marks: being commending, called, candid, conquering, and crowned. He connects these traits to living out a faithful Christian life, encouraging believers to embrace humility while striving against sin, all culminating in the promise of future glory with Christ.

Three Ways To Read Every Psalm

  • Psalm texts have three simultaneous readings: original author/audience, Christ, and the church today.
  • David Mathis urges keeping all three perspectives when applying psalms to modern church life.
INSIGHT

Majesty Joins Greatness And Goodness

  • Majesty blends God's greatness and goodness into an emotive attribute worth cherishing.
  • Mathis highlights majesty as beautiful strength, distinct from other divine attributes.
ADVICE

Pause To See God's Majesty

  • Pause from busyness and intentionally observe creation to behold God's glory.
  • Cultivate unhurried practices that let you look at the heavens and meditate on God's majesty.
